WOW What An Awesome Weekend! There is no better place to enjoy a late summer weekend than Jacksonville, FL.

We set aside time on Saturday for visiting the Jacksonville Landing, on the north bank of the St. Johns River. Shopping options on the lively landing range from fine jewelry to fun toys, and several full-service restaurants and a handful of nightspots that always attract a weekend crowd.

Sunday was the North Florida Bicycle Club's 18th annual Endless Summer Watermelon Ride, a classic one-day bicycle event designed for the experienced road rider, the touring cyclist, the intermediate cyclist and the beginner cyclist. In other words, all bicyclists are welcome. The route distances were 30, 45, 65, 80 and 103 miles and primarily traverse lightly traveled country roads.

This was my first Watermelon Ride which started at the Jacksonville Equestrian Center, the new facilities which include huge men's and women's restrooms could each accomodate 55 people. The facilities and ride were AWESOME! Can't wait to do it again next year.
